Responsibilities

Oversee the program lifecycle from concept inception to sunset, conduct market research, build business strategies, and develop performance objectives.
Define strategic vision, product roadmaps, prioritize products, and support customer solutions.
Prepare product/program plans, design products, and conduct analyses based on customer and market needs.
Identify and secure third-party partners, manage their performance, and ensure products deliver intended results.
Align with corporate strategies, drive continuous improvement, and workflow across teams.
Manage product/program performance including financial, risk, operations, and business performance.
Collaborate with cross-functional teams, develop commercial business models, and evaluate product opportunities.
Facilitate collaboration between internal and external stakeholders, ensure customer needs are met, and lead customer collaboration efforts.

Required

Bachelor's degree in Business, Marketing, Economics, Sustainability or other related field preferred
5 years of product management experience with a proven track record of delivering program results and outstanding customer experiences
Completion of a Bachelor's Degree from an accredited institution that prepares the employee for the assignment

Preferred

Possess a strong customer-focus mentality and desire to want to drive an exceptional customer experience
Experience leading cross-functional teams that include in-house technical teams, product development, and marketing in an agile business development environment
Possess strong technical background in the field of sustainability, building science, energy management and/or renewables
Strong written and verbal communication/presentation skills through all levels of the organization, including both technical and non-technical

Benefits

Pension Plan (at no cost to the employee)
401(k) plan with employer matching
Medical, vision, dental, and life insurance
Over 200+ hours of PTO
Parental leave (up to 4 weeks) and adoption assistance
Wellness programs
Short and long-term disability plans
Tuition assistance
